Re: AlterKation Complete..... Pictures.....
« Reply #15 on: October 19, 2006, 11:34:37 PM »

Something like this is required on the passenger side a-body.  Although since you won't need the shock mounts, you could cut more off and smooth it all out nice.

These pics are from Mike Horan's car I believe.

Re: AlterKation Complete..... Pictures.....
« Reply #25 on: October 21, 2006, 11:45:43 PM »

I cut the shock towers off and welded support in the middle.Then made my own inner fenders that clip in.I prefitted Bill's alterkation suspension and my 440 stroker motor with indy 440-1 heads.Every thing fit good.
